EDUCATION: My art education centered on studies at The Art Institute of Pittsburgh, earning my B. S. in Game Art & Design in 2006. My focus there was on video game interface design while classes covered a myriad of game-related topics including 3D modeling, 3D and 2D animation, texture creation and application, storyboarding, dialogue creation and game design documentation.

EXPERIENCE: I began work in art-related fields through web design at a small firm outside of Chicago, IL. Since then, I've struck out on my own and have begun to delve more into 2D digital art. My work has appeared on MilitaryFactory.com and GlobalFirepower.com while my interface design work can be seen at InsectIdentification.org, SecondWorldWarHistory.com, JaneAusten.org and the Wedding Dress Creator application at WeddingDressCreator.com.
